Lyndhurst Foundation Inc is a private foundation based in Chattanooga, Tennessee, with tax-exempt status since June 1941. The foundation identifies and invests in initiatives, institutions, people, and programs that contribute to the long-term livability and resilience of the greater Chattanooga region.

Mission & Focus Areas

The foundation's mission is to invest in initiatives, institutions, people, and programs that contribute to the long-term livability and resilience of the greater Chattanooga region. Primary funding focus areas include:

  • Education
  • Conservation, Parks & Recreation
  • Arts & Culture
  • Urban Design & Development
  • Neighborhood Revitalization
  • Physical Health
  • Philanthropy, Voluntarism & Grantmaking
  • Human Services

Geographic Focus

Where this funder awards grants

The foundation's tristate funding geography encompasses Chattanooga and the surrounding 16-county region, including Tennessee, Georgia, and North Carolina.

How much is Lyndhurst Foundation Inc required to give away each year?

Private foundations must generally distribute about 5% of their assets annually. For 2024, Lyndhurst Foundation Inc reported a distributable amount of $7.2M on its IRS Form 990-PF — the minimum it must pay out in qualifying distributions.
